1. How To Use A Portable Car Diagnostic Scanner Memo Code Reader? (Step-By-Step)

Using a portable car diagnostic scanner memo code reader is a straightforward process. Here’s a step-by-step guide to help you diagnose your car’s issues effectively:

The first step is to locate the Diagnostic Link Connector (DLC), also known as the OBD2 port, in your vehicle. According to the Environmental Protection Agency (EPA), all cars manufactured after 1996 are equipped with this port. It is typically a 16-pin connector found on the driver’s side under the dashboard, often near the steering column. The location may vary, so consulting your owner’s manual can be helpful if you have trouble finding it.

1.2 Connect Your OBD2 Code Reader or Scanner to the DLC

Once you’ve located the DLC, ensure your car’s ignition is turned off. Connect your portable OBD2 code reader or scanner to the DLC. If you’re using a Bluetooth scanner, plug the device directly into the OBD2 port. For wired scanners, use the appropriate cable to establish the connection. 1.3 Enter the Information Requested on the Scanner Screen

After connecting the scanner, turn your car’s ignition to the “ON” position without starting the engine. The scanner will prompt you to enter specific information, such as your Vehicle Identification Number (VIN). The VIN is a unique identifier for your vehicle. It can typically be found on the driver’s side dashboard near the windshield, on your vehicle’s registration, or in your insurance documents.

1.4 Access the Scanner Menu for OBD Codes

Navigate to the main menu on your scanner’s screen. Select the option to read diagnostic trouble codes (DTCs). The scanner will communicate with your car’s computer to retrieve any stored codes. These codes indicate potential issues with various systems in your vehicle.

1.5 Identify and Understand the OBD Codes

Once the scanner has retrieved the codes, it will display them on the screen. Each code consists of a letter followed by four numbers. The letter indicates the system affected:

  • P – Powertrain (engine, transmission)
  • B – Body (interior, airbags)
  • C – Chassis (brakes, suspension)
  • U – Network (communication systems)

The numbers provide more specific information about the issue. For example, P0300 indicates a random or multiple cylinder misfire. Consult the scanner’s manual or a reliable online resource like CAR-TOOL.EDU.VN for detailed descriptions of each code.

Here is an example of common trouble codes:

Code Description Potential Causes
P0171 System Too Lean (Bank 1) Vacuum leak, faulty oxygen sensor, MAF sensor issue
P0300 Random/Multiple Cylinder Misfire Detected Faulty spark plugs, ignition coils, fuel injectors
P0420 Catalyst System Efficiency Below Threshold (Bank 1) Faulty catalytic converter, exhaust leaks, oxygen sensor issues
P0113 Intake Air Temperature Sensor Circuit High Input Faulty IAT sensor, wiring issues
P0505 Idle Air Control System Malfunction Faulty IAC valve, vacuum leaks, throttle body issues
B0092 Seat Weight Sensor Fault Defective sensor, wiring harness is broken or with bad connection, faulty control module
C0035 Right Front Wheel Speed Sensor Circuit Sensor failure, wiring issues, ABS module failure
U0100 Lost Communication With ECM/PCM CAN bus issues, module failure

1.6 Move On To Trouble Code Diagnosis

The OBD scanner tells you what’s wrong with your car, but it can’t tell you how to fix the problem.

After noting the codes, diagnose the underlying issues. Use resources such as repair manuals, online forums, and CAR-TOOL.EDU.VN to research the potential causes and solutions for each code. Determine whether the problem is something you can fix yourself or if you need professional assistance.

1.7 Reset the Check Engine Light

Once you’ve addressed the issues indicated by the OBD codes, you can use the scanner to reset the check engine light. Navigate to the “Clear Codes” or “Reset” option in the scanner menu. This will erase the stored codes and turn off the check engine light. Keep in mind that if the underlying problem persists, the light will eventually reappear.

3. What Are The Different Types of Portable Car Diagnostic Scanner Memo Code Readers?

There are several types of portable car diagnostic scanner memo code readers available, each catering to different needs and levels of expertise:

3.1 Basic Code Readers

These are the most straightforward and affordable options. They can read and clear basic diagnostic trouble codes (DTCs). Ideal for quick checks and simple issues.

3.2 Enhanced Code Readers

Offer more advanced features compared to basic models. They can read manufacturer-specific codes, access live data, and perform some system tests. Suitable for DIYers with some experience.

3.3 Professional Scan Tools

These are high-end tools used by professional mechanics. They offer comprehensive diagnostics, bi-directional control, advanced system testing, and detailed data analysis.

3.4 Wireless OBD2 Adapters

These devices connect to your smartphone or tablet via Bluetooth or Wi-Fi. They use a mobile app to display diagnostic information. Convenient and portable but rely on the app’s capabilities.

3.5 All-in-One Diagnostic Tablets

These tablets come with pre-installed diagnostic software and a built-in OBD2 adapter. They offer a user-friendly interface, extensive vehicle coverage, and advanced features.

4. What Are The Common Problems That Can Be Diagnosed With A Portable Car Diagnostic Scanner Memo Code Reader?

A portable car diagnostic scanner memo code reader can help diagnose a wide range of common vehicle problems, including:

Problem Description Potential OBD Codes
Engine Misfires Occurs when one or more cylinders in the engine fail to fire properly. Can cause rough idling, reduced power, and poor fuel economy. P0300, P0301, P0302, P0303, P0304, etc.
Oxygen Sensor Issues Oxygen sensors monitor the amount of oxygen in the exhaust. Faulty sensors can lead to incorrect fuel mixture, reduced fuel efficiency, and emissions problems. P0130, P0131, P0132, P0133, P0134, etc.
Catalytic Converter Failure The catalytic converter reduces harmful emissions. A failing converter can cause the check engine light to come on and may lead to emissions test failure. P0420, P0421, P0422, P0423, P0424, etc.
Mass Air Flow (MAF) Sensor Problems The MAF sensor measures the amount of air entering the engine. A faulty sensor can cause poor engine performance, stalling, and incorrect fuel mixture. P0100, P0101, P0102, P0103, P0104, etc.
EVAP System Leaks The Evaporative Emission Control System (EVAP) prevents fuel vapors from escaping into the atmosphere. Leaks can cause the check engine light to illuminate. P0440, P0441, P0442, P0446, P0455, etc.
Transmission Issues Problems with the transmission can cause rough shifting, slipping, or failure to engage gears. P0700, P0715, P0720, P0730, P0740, etc.
ABS (Anti-lock Braking System) Problems Issues with the ABS can affect braking performance and safety. C0031, C0034, C0037, C003A, etc.
Airbag System Faults Problems with the airbag system can compromise safety. B0001, B0002, B0003, B0004, etc.

5. How Does A Portable Car Diagnostic Scanner Memo Code Reader Work?

A portable car diagnostic scanner memo code reader works by connecting to your vehicle’s onboard computer system, typically through the OBD2 port. Here’s a breakdown of the process:

5.1 Connection

The scanner plugs into the OBD2 port, usually located under the dashboard on the driver’s side. This port provides access to the vehicle’s computer.

5.2 Communication

Once connected, the scanner communicates with the vehicle’s Engine Control Unit (ECU) and other control modules. It sends requests for diagnostic information and receives data in response.

5.3 Data Retrieval

The scanner retrieves diagnostic trouble codes (DTCs), which are codes stored in the vehicle’s computer indicating specific issues or malfunctions.

5.4 Data Display

The scanner displays the DTCs on its screen. More advanced scanners also show live data from sensors, freeze frame data, and other diagnostic information.

5.5 Interpretation

Users can then interpret the DTCs to understand the nature of the problem. Resources like CAR-TOOL.EDU.VN provide detailed descriptions of each code, helping users diagnose the issue.

5.6 Clearing Codes

After addressing the problem, the scanner can be used to clear the DTCs and reset the check engine light. However, if the underlying issue persists, the codes will reappear.

1. What’s the Difference Between an OBD1 and OBD2 Scanner?

The OBD2 device or scan tool uses OBD2 technology and is more advanced than the OBD1 (OBD I) scanner. Note: OBD stands for “on-board diagnostic”.

The main differences include:

  • An OBD1 scanner needs a cable to connect. An OBD2 device can be connected via Bluetooth or WiFi with diagnostic information displayed through an OBD2 app.
  • An OBD2 scan tool supports cars built in 1996 and after (with the OBD II system), whereas an OBD1 scan tool is compatible with cars only made in and before 1995. That’s why an OBD 2 scanner is more standardized than an OBD1 scanner.

2. What Are the Different OBD II Scanner Types?

There are multiple OBD2 diagnostic code reader types available. However, they’re mainly categorized into two kinds:

2.1 Code Reader

An OBD2 code reader is affordable and readily available. It lets you read every fault code and clear them. However, the OBD2 code reader isn’t the most advanced diagnostic tool for the OBD2 vehicle, so it can’t fully support manufacturer-specific OBD codes.

2.2 Scan Tool

A professional scan tool is an advanced car diagnostic tool that’s usually more expensive than a code reader and has advanced features compared to a diagnostic code reader. For example, a scan tool provides access to recorded data that you can playback live.

Unlike a code reader, the professional scan tool reads the vehicle manufacturer and enhanced diagnostics codes. Some car scanner tools may even have diagnostic equipment like multimeters or scopes.
